Infant mortality in Belgium has decreased from approximately 12 deaths per 1,000 live births in 1980. The infant mortality rate is an indicator used for several reasons, one of them is health assessment, providing an insight into the overall healthcare system. Other reasons include public health policy, quality of life, and global comparisons.
